Introduction to the North America Gluten Feed Market

Gluten feed serves as a vital byproduct derived from the wet milling process of corn, primarily utilized as a high protein ingredient in animal nutrition across North America. This co-product emerges during the extraction of corn starch and ethanol, offering a sustainable solution for livestock producers seeking cost effective protein sources. The agricultural landscape in North America demonstrates robust integration of such byproducts into feeding regimes due to their nutritional density and economic viability. According to the USDA National Agricultural Statistics Service, the United States produced approximately 14.9 billion bushels of corn in 2024, establishing a substantial base for gluten feed generation. The environmental consciousness among farmers has intensified, with many prioritizing circular economy principles that valorize industrial residues. As per the Food and Agriculture Organization of the United Nations, livestock sectors globally consume nearly 36 percent of total grain production, underscoring the critical role of alternative feeds like gluten meal. According to the Canadian Cattle Association, the Canadian cattle industry accounts for over 11 million head of total cattle across its commercial operations, creating a massive, consistent demand for protein-rich feed supplements. The regulatory framework in both the United States and Canada supports the use of such feed ingredients, provided they meet safety standards set by the respective authorities. This market operates within a complex ecosystem influenced by crop yields, processing capacities, and evolving dietary preferences in animal husbandry. The strategic importance of gluten feed extends beyond mere nutrition, contributing significantly to waste reduction and resource optimization in the broader agri-food value chain.

MARKET DRIVERS

Surging Livestock Population Drives Demand for Cost Effective Protein Sources

The expanding livestock population across the region drives the growth of the North America gluten feed market. This is driven by the need for affordable and nutritious protein alternatives. According to the USDA National Agricultural Statistics Service, the total number of cattle and calves in the United States totaled 86.7 million head as of January 1, 2025, continuing a multi-year contraction in national herd sizes. This growth necessitates substantial volumes of feed ingredients to sustain animal health and productivity. Gluten feed offers a compelling value proposition due to its high protein content, typically ranging from 21 percent to 23 percent, which supports muscle development and overall growth in ruminants. As per Statistics Canada, the country’s hog inventory stood at 13.9 million heads in December 2024, further amplifying the requirement for diverse feed components. Farmers increasingly prefer gluten feed over traditional soybean meal due to its competitive pricing and availability, especially during periods of volatile soy markets. The dairy sector also contributes significantly, with the National Milk Producers Federation reporting that the average dairy cow produces approximately 24,000 pounds of milk annually, requiring intensive nutritional support. The integration of gluten feed into ration formulations helps balance amino acid profiles while reducing overall feed costs compared to exclusive use of premium proteins. This economic advantage ensures sustained adoption among large scale commercial operations and smaller family farms alike, reinforcing the structural demand for this commodity.

MARKET RESTRAINTS

Volatility in Corn Prices Impacts Production Consistency and Supply Stability

Fluctuations in corn prices present a significant restraint to the North America gluten feed market. This affects the consistency of raw material availability and production economics. According to the Chicago Board of Trade, corn futures experienced price swings of up to 25 percent during the 2024 growing season due to unpredictable weather patterns and geopolitical tensions affecting global grain trade. Such volatility directly influences the cost structure of wet milling operations, which rely heavily on steady corn supplies to maintain profitable gluten feed output. When corn prices surge, processors may reduce throughput or shift focus to higher value primary products like starch or sweeteners, thereby limiting gluten feed generation. As per the USDA Economic Research Service, the season-average farm price for corn trended lower into a tighter window between 4.10 and 4.65 dollars per bushel, resetting baseline cost input variables for downstream feed manufacturers. This instability complicates long-term contracting and inventory planning for livestock producers who depend on reliable gluten feed supplies. Additionally, extreme weather events such as droughts in key producing states like Iowa and Nebraska can diminish crop yields, further tightening raw material availability. According to the National Oceanic and Atmospheric Administration, record-setting thermal anomalies across major growing belts stressed crops during key developmental phases, impacting production yield expectations. These factors collectively undermine the predictability of gluten feed production, forcing buyers to seek alternative protein sources during periods of scarcity. The resulting supply disruptions can lead to price spikes and reduced confidence in gluten feed as a stable component of animal diets.

Competition from Alternative Protein Sources Limits Market Expansion

Intense competition from other protein-rich feed ingredients is a substantial limitation to the growth trajectory of the North America gluten feed market. Soybean meal remains the dominant protein source in animal nutrition, commanding a significant share due to its superior amino acid profile and widespread availability. According to joint data from the USDA and Statistics Canada, soybean meal production in the United States expanded to nearly 52.9 million short tons in 2024 to satisfy shifting livestock demand portfolios. Canola meal and distillers dried grains with solubles also compete directly with gluten feed, offering comparable nutritional benefits at competitive prices. As per Statistics Canada, canola meal production in Canada reached approximately 8.7 million short tons in 2024, maintaining a highly robust presence as a key feed alternative. The nutritional superiority of some alternatives, particularly in terms of lysine content, makes them preferred choices for certain animal species and growth stages. Feed formulators often prioritize ingredients that offer the best balance of cost and nutritional efficiency, which sometimes disadvantages gluten feed despite its fiber benefits. The global trade dynamics further intensify this competition, with imported protein meals entering North American markets at attractive prices. According to the U.S. International Trade Commission, domestic crush expansions have solidified the United States as a net exporter of protein meals, meaning domestic co-product suppliers are insulated from localized import pressure. This competitive landscape forces gluten feed producers to continuously justify their value proposition through pricing strategies and nutritional demonstrations, limiting effortless market expansion.

By Livestock Insights

Cattle

The cattle segment held the majority share of the North America gluten feed market in 2025, because ruminants efficiently utilize the fiber and protein content found in gluten feed. Beef and dairy cattle constitute the largest livestock population in the region, creating substantial aggregate demand for feed ingredients. According to the USDA National Agricultural Statistics Board, there were approximately 86.7 million head of cattle and calves in the United States in early 2025, maintaining a high-priority base for alternative bulk protein feed supplies. Gluten feed provides an ideal balance of rumen degradable protein and bypass protein, supporting milk production in dairy cows and weight gain in beef cattle. The high fiber content aids in maintaining rumen health and preventing acidosis, a common issue in high grain diets. As per the National Milk Producers Federation, the average dairy cow in the United States produces over 24,000 pounds of milk annually, requiring intensive nutritional support that gluten feed helps provide cost effectively. Feedlot operators favor gluten feed for its ability to replace more expensive protein sources like soybean meal without compromising performance. The geographic concentration of cattle feeding operations in the Midwest and Plains states aligns closely with corn processing hubs, minimizing transportation costs. This logistical proximity ensures a steady supply of fresh gluten feed to feedlots. The established practice of including gluten feed in total mixed rations further cements its role in cattle nutrition. The sheer volume of cattle inventory combined with the physiological suitability of gluten feed for ruminant digestion ensures this segment remains the dominant consumer in the regional market.
